Do crickets eat birds?

1. Armoured bush crickets will eat almost anything. These crickets are omnivorous, and eat everything from plants to other insects and even bird nestlings.

Do crickets eat plants and animals?

Like many insects, crickets are not picky eaters. As omnivores, they will eat both plant and animal matter. They also act as scavengers and will eat decaying animals and rotting vegetation.

What animal kills crickets?

Common cricket predators in the wild are snakes, frogs, toads, rats, bats, mice, and small birds. Crickets at the larval or nymph stage are also prey for larger crickets who will eat younger and smaller members of their own species.

What do true crickets eat?

What do crickets eat? Crickets eat both plants and meat. They are omnivorous creatures that typically feed on corn, nectar, seeds, grass, grains, fruits, small insects, and worms. However, the food they take may also depend on their type and place of habitat.

Do crickets bite humans?

Although they can bite, it is rare for a cricket's mouthparts to actually puncture the skin. Crickets do carry a significant number of diseases which, although having the ability to cause painful sores, are not fatal to humans. These numerous diseases can be spread through their bite, physical contact or their feces.

What smell do crickets hate?

If you need a quick fix to silence a single cricket, you might want to consider keeping an essential oil mixture of peppermint or cinnamon oil and water in a spray bottle near your bed. Crickets hate these scents, and they act as a safe and pesticide-free repellent.

What kills crickets instantly?

Dish soap at 1 oz. per quart of water kills them all in 35 seconds. Vinegar in water (at 4 oz. per quart) kills crickets in about a minute.

What are crickets purpose?

Crickets help to break down dead leaves and other plant debris into “gardeners' gold,” or humus, the dark organic matter in soil that contains many nutrients and improves soil health. Cricket manure has an N-P-K (Nitrogen-Phosphorous-Potassium) analysis of 4-3-2, and makes a great organic fertilizer.

Are crickets harmful?

Crickets aren't known to be harmful or dangerous. These vocal insects are essentially just a nuisance pest, particularly if their concerts keep you awake at night. However, once inside your house, field and house crickets may feed on fabric (cotton, silk, wool, fur and linen).

Do crickets eat house plants?

House crickets will eat almost anything. Outdoors they feed on plants and both dead and live insects. Indoors they are known to chew on paper, fabric (including silk, wool, and cotton), fruits, and vegetables.

Do crickets eat garden plants?

As omnivores, crickets find tender shoots and leaves in our vegetable gardens irresistible; but in most cases, the damage is not too severe, and the plants recover (perhaps only to be attacked by other insects, but that's too depressing to think about so early in the season).
